
You’re seeing the edges break off because they’re the weakest, most exposed part of the walkway. When water gets underneath and the slab or base shifts, the outside corner ends up taking the load and gives way. Impacts and harsh cleaners often speed it up.
What matters most isn’t the patch material you grab next for concrete walkway edges crumbling. It’s spending money where it counts by reading the damage pattern you already have. Chips that track along a crack or control joint usually point to movement and water intrusion at that line, while edge-only crumbling often signals an unsupported edge or repeated mower hits. Once you read those clues, you can decide whether a small edge patch will hold or whether you need to restore support. You can also decide whether to replace a section or bring in a pro before it turns into a trip hazard, like a stoop leg that’s lost its footing.
The Damage Pattern Tells You Why
A neighbor fills a few chips and it looks fine for a month, but then the same corner breaks off again after the next hard rain. The difference between a patch that lasts and a patch that flakes out is usually hidden in where the damage is clustering.
When the edge is breaking off, focus on where it’s happening before you worry about which bagged patch you bought at Home Depot or Lowe’s. Case in point: spalling that hugs a crack or control joint, typically within about 2 feet of it, points to a joint/crack-driven problem (movement and water getting in and then popping the edge) rather than “the whole walkway is bad concrete.”
Do a quick pattern check and write it down. Guessing is a terrible plan here.

-
Chipping right along a crack/joint: Measure how far the missing concrete extends. If it’s under about 3 inches from the crack face, you’re often in “localized edge repair” territory; beyond that can hint at deeper breakdown under the joint.
-
Corners and thin outside edges failing first: That often means the edge is taking hits (mower/edger, foot traffic at the corner) or it’s more exposed to wetting and drying, which makes it more vulnerable than the interior—classic concrete sidewalk corner breaking.
-
Widespread flaking across the surface, not just edges: Start thinking exposure and finishing, like repeated wetness plus deicers or aggressive cleaners used for algae and mildew, instead of a single isolated weak spot.
Quick Causes Checklist for Coastal NC
In coastal North Carolina, edge break-off usually isn’t a mystery “bad concrete” problem—it’s often water intrusion concrete sidewalk plus movement. Don’t kick the can down the road on this, especially with salt air concrete damage in coastal neighborhoods. It’s more often a moisture-and-movement problem that keeps feeding the same weak spot, so a cosmetic patch fails because the edge is still getting soaked, flexed, or hit.

-
Drainage and water intrusion: Look for downspouts dumping near the walk, soggy soil, or mulch piled against the slab. If you leave it alone, water keeps undermining the edge and the cracking spreads.
-
Finishing/curing that left a weak skin: If the surface looks sandy or flakes where it stays damp, the top layer may be fragile. Left alone, the weak top layer keeps shedding and the flaking spreads.
-
Chemical exposure (not just deicer): If you’ve used salt or acidic cleaners, edges and joints take the first hit. If you keep using them, the edge deteriorates faster and later repairs bond worse.
-
Soil settlement or an unsupported edge: If the outside edge sounds hollow or dips, the edge is acting like a thin cantilever. Without support, the edge keeps breaking under everyday use.
-
Mower/edger impacts: Repeated nicks create starter fractures right where concrete is thinnest. If the impacts continue, you’ll keep breaking the same line back open.
-
Limited freeze–thaw (still possible): Even mild winters can pop wet edges during repeated cold nights (freeze thaw concrete spalling). When it stays wet, cold nights can trigger break-off where the damage already started.
Patch, Rebuild, or Call a Pro?
You can spend a Saturday patching and still end up with a loose edge that keeps snapping off and slowly turns into a trip point—especially if you’re searching how to repair spalling concrete edges without fixing the cause. The goal is to make one decision you do not have to redo every season.
If the chipping stays tight to a crack or joint (roughly 3 inches or less from the crack face) and the slab feels solid with no rocking, you can treat it as a small edge patch using a concrete bonding agent for repairs.
| What you see/measure | Likely issue | Best next step | Why it matters |
|---|---|---|---|
| Chipping is ~3 inches or less from a crack/joint; slab feels solid (no rocking) | Localized edge damage | Small edge patch | Damage is limited; patch is more likely to hold if the base is stable |
| Break extends well past ~3 inches or edge sounds hollow or you can slide a screwdriver under the slab | Lost/weak support at the edge | Restore support and rebuild/replace section | Patching alone wont stop ongoing snapping from flexing/voids |
| Spalling affects about half or more of one panel or leaves a depression | Broad panel deterioration | Rebuild/replace a section | Larger surface loss tends to keep spreading and creates low spots |
| You see rebar, rust staining, repeated new cracking after patches, or any vertical lip/trip hazard | Deeper movement/corrosion or safety hazard | Call a pro | Indicates conditions patching typically wont resolve and may be unsafe |
If the break runs well past that, the edge sounds hollow, or a screwdriver slips under the slab, the issue isn’t “bad concrete.”

Plan on rebuilding/replacing a section when spalling affects about half or more of one panel or leaves a depression, even if the Quikrete repair products and mix charts on the bag make patching look easy. Call a pro if you see rebar or any vertical lip/trip hazard, because patching won’t stop deeper movement or corrosion, and pretending it will is how people get hurt.
